The Fine Tuning adjustment
Under a normal receiving condition, the
station-search will stops automatically at the
best receiving position. That picture will
appear without disturbance.
This receiving position will be memorized
automatically. The Fine Tuning can not be
memorized additionally.
In rare case of bad receiving condition, the
station-search might not stop at the best
receiving position. That picture will appear
with disturbance, e.g. waving lines.
Only in this rare case, use the Fine Tuning to
tune the concerned station manually and
exactly.

To skip a channel position
Unwanted channels can be skipped so that they cannot be called
up by pressing PR. Select the channel to be skipped...
....e.g. channel 29.
Select channel 29, then press CANCEL.
This channel's number will be flashing. That way you can cancel
further channels one after the other.
To cancel the channel skipping
Select the skipped channel using number keys, then press
CANCEL. The channel No. does not blink any longer, and the
channel No. now may be selected again using PR.
